// PreAllocateBinlogIDs pre-allocates binlog IDs based on the total number of binlogs from
// the segments for compaction, multiplied by an expansion factor.
func PreAllocateBinlogIDs(allocator allocator.Allocator, segmentInfos []*SegmentInfo) (*datapb.IDRange, error) {
binlogNum := 0
for _, s := range segmentInfos {
for _, l := range s.GetBinlogs() {
binlogNum += len(l.GetBinlogs())
}
for _, l := range s.GetDeltalogs() {
binlogNum += len(l.GetBinlogs())
}
for _, l := range s.GetStatslogs() {
binlogNum += len(l.GetBinlogs())
}
for _, l := range s.GetBm25Statslogs() {
binlogNum += len(l.GetBinlogs())
}
}
n := binlogNum * paramtable.Get().DataCoordCfg.CompactionPreAllocateIDExpansionFactor.GetAsInt()
begin, end, err := allocator.AllocN(int64(n))
return &datapb.IDRange{Begin: begin, End: end}, err
}
